A Brief History of Yorkshire Terriers
Yorkshire Terriers originated in England during the 19th century, particularly in the Yorkshire area. At first bred to catch rats in clothing mills and to assist in the textile industry, these lap dogs were valued for their ability to hunt vermin. They were established from several types, including the Waterside Terrier and the Skye Terrier.

Their appeal started to skyrocket when they ended up being favored by the upper class, typically seen as buddy animals for wealthy households. Today, Yorkies are known more for their friendship than their searching capabilities.
Qualities of Yorkies
Yorkshire Terriers possess an unique look and a variety of characteristic that make them distinct.
Physical TraitsQualityDescriptionSizeUsually 7-8 inches high at the shoulderWeightVarieties from 4 to 7 poundsCoatSilky, directly, and requires routine groomingColorBlue and tan, with the blue covering the body and tan on the face, legs, and chest.Character Traits

Although Yorkies are small, they have high energy levels and need routine exercise. A combination of brief walks and playtime in your house or yard will be adequate.
Daily Walks: 20 to 30 minutesPlaytime: Engaging in interactive games such as fetch or tug-of-warMental Stimulation: Toys that promote problem-solving can keep them psychologically engaged.Health Considerations
Like all breeds, Yorkshire Terriers are susceptible to specific health problems. Awareness and regular veterinary check-ups can assist reduce these dangers.
Common Health IssuesHealth IssueDescriptionDental IssuesProne to gum disease due to little jaw size.Luxating PatellaA knee joint issue that can result in lameness.Tracheal CollapseA condition where the trachea collapses, causing coughing.HypoglycemiaLow blood sugar level, particularly in puppies.Ear InfectionsTypical due to their floppy ears.Frequently Asked Questions About Yorkshire Terriers
Are Yorkies great for first-time pet dog owners?
Yes, Yorkies can be fantastic companions for novice owners, provided they are prepared for their grooming and workout needs.
For how long do Yorkies live?
The average life expectancy of a Yorkshire Terrier is in between 12 to 15 years.
Do Yorkies shed?
No, Yorkies have hair rather of fur, which suggests they are thought about hypoallergenic and generally do not shed.
Are Yorkies great with children?
Yes, however supervision is essential, as their small size makes them susceptible to misuse.
Can Yorkies be left alone for long periods?
Yorkies are social animals and do not like being left alone for prolonged durations. Separation anxiety can happen, causing behavioral issues.
